When it comes to facilities, Seer Green & Jordans offers a range of essentials that cover basic commuter needs. The ticket office is available on weekdays from 06:10 to 10:40, ensuring you can purchase or collect your tickets comfortably. Ticket machines are present and designed to be accessible to all, making your entry and exit swift and uncomplicated. The station features a step-free access option, though it's limited mainly to platform 2 for London-bound trains. Customer assistance is readily available through help points and staff presence during ticket office hours to assist travelers with queries and enhancements to their experience.
Accessibility is a concern that's addressed with thought. There are some limitations, such as the lack of accessible toilets, but provisions like induction loops, accessible ticket machines, and ramps are present. Those needing assistance can book it in advance for peace of mind using the Passenger Assist initiative—more details can be found here.
While the station doesn't cater to rail replacement buses due to tricky road access, travelers are encouraged to use the help point at the station to arrange alternative transportation like taxis to nearby Chiltern Railways stations. While Castleford Station may lack some of the more comprehensive facilities of larger stations, it is equipped to meet essential travel needs. Though there's no staffed ticket office, all travelers can conveniently collect their tickets from accessible ticket machines available at the station. Smartcard holders will find validators on-site to streamline their journey.
Accessibility is a strong point of Castleford, as step-free access is available throughout the station ensuring ease for passengers with mobility concerns. The station has also been equipped with lifts between platforms, allowing for more comfortable travel across the station’s premises. For those with hearing difficulties, an induction loop is available, and assistance at the station can be coordinated via the help points or the conductor on your train.
When visiting Castleford, you're not limited to rail. Those requiring alternate transport options can rest easy knowing that bus services and taxis are within reach. A bus stop is located conveniently close to the station, making it an easy choice for local travels. For those preferring cabs, taxi services can be explored through Cab4You, ensuring a seamless transition from train to vehicle.
For the environmentally conscious or fitness enthusiasts, bicycle storage is available within the car park, although bicycle hire is not offered on-site.
